HJRES 34119th CongressIntroduced
Providing for congressional disapproval under chapter 8 of title 5, United States Code, of the rule submitted by the Environmental Protection Agency relating to "Trichloroethylene (TCE); Regulation Under the Toxic Substances Control Act (TSCA)".
Introduced: Oct 28, 2025

Joint resolution to disapprove EPA rule regulating trichloroethylene (TCE) under the Toxic Substances Control Act using Congressional Review Act.
Key Points
- 1Seeks to block EPA regulation of trichloroethylene (TCE)
- 2Uses Congressional Review Act authority
- 3Would nullify final EPA rule on TCE
- 4TCE is a toxic chemical used in industrial applications
- 5Sponsored by Republican representatives
- 6Referred to House Energy and Commerce Committee
